About agriculture in Conquista
Conquista is located in the Triângulo Mineiro region of Minas Gerais, Brazil, an area characterized by its vast, expansive landscapes and transition into the Cerrado biome. The surrounding rural territory features gently rolling plains and large tracts of arable land, well-suited for extensive agricultural operations. The climate features distinct wet and dry seasons, typical of the Brazilian savanna, which strongly shape the local farming cycles.
The agricultural economy around Conquista is robust and diversified, heavily driven by large-scale commodity production. Sugarcane plantations cover significant portions of the land, supporting local mills, while vast fields are also dedicated to the cultivation of soybeans and corn. In addition to these dominant cash crops, the region maintains a strong tradition of livestock raising, particularly beef cattle and dairy farming on expansive pastures.
For agricultural professionals and farm workers, Conquista offers opportunities closely tied to the cycles of its major crops. There is seasonal demand for machinery operators, transport logistics personnel, and field workers during the intensive planting and harvesting periods for sugarcane and grains. Agronomists can find roles in crop management, soil optimization, and precision agriculture on the larger, modernized commercial farms that define the region's agricultural sector.
